Calculate Log Base 176 of 284

To solve the equation log 176 (284)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 284, a = 176:
    log 176 (284) = log(284) / log(176)
  3. Evaluate the term:
    log(284) / log(176)
    = 1.39794000867204 / 1.92427928606188
    = 1.0925426408016
